The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Merseyside with a requirement for Data Analysis sk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Data Analysis over the 6 months to 25 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
25 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 33 64 80
Rank change year-on-year +31 +16 -25
Permanent jobs citing Data Analysis 71 38 25
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Merseyside 5.24% 3.59% 2.20%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 6.57% 3.88% 2.38%
Number of salaries quoted 59 19 17
10th Percentile £32,490 £30,500 £28,287
25th Percentile £37,500 £31,250 £29,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£80,000 £37,500 £42,500
Median % change year-on-year +113.33% -11.76% -10.53%
75th Percentile £90,000 £58,125 £50,000
90th Percentile £110,000 £71,250 £53,148
North West median annual salary £59,778 £35,000 £42,550
% change year-on-year +70.79% -17.74% -3.30%
